QED theory of cascades and two-photon transitions and calculation of the E1-M1 transition probability in two-electron highly charged ions

The quantum electrodynamical theory of the cascades and two-photon transitions in few-electron highly charged ions is presented. The numerical calculations are performed for the E1-M1 transition 23P0–11S0 in the He-like ions with the nuclear charge 30<~Z<~100.
